question about proof Julia boarded the plane


The captain clearly looked at Julia's passport when he was called out by the air marshall to take care of the situation when Kyle said she was missing.

When people go through customs when arriving and leaving a foreign country, their passport is stamped with both a entrance and exit stamp along with the date of each action. Couldn't the captain have simply looked in Julia's passport and noticed that an exit stamp was applied to her passport that very day of the flight?
